What is CoeHB Syrup?
CoeHB Syrup is a combination medicine used to treat and prevent anemia by replenishing iron, folate, and vitamin B12 levels in the body. It helps in the formation of healthy red blood cells, improving energy and reducing anemia-related symptoms.

How It Works:
CoeHB Syrup contains:
-
Iron – Essential for hemoglobin production.
-
L-Methyl Folate – Active form of folic acid, supports red blood cell formation.
-
Methylcobalamin (Vitamin B12) – Helps in nerve function and corrects certain anemias.
